Pagosa Riverside Campground & Camper Cabins888-785-3234
A Rocky Mountain playground on San Juan River. "People friendly & WI-FI hotspot" Large shaded RV sites, grassy tent sites, some set beside our small lake. Quiet, convenient off-highway location with cool evenings. All sites have picnic tables and fire ring and there are BBQ grills throughout the park. Cable TV and phone hookups, laundry, modem, fax/copy service available. Majestic scenery. Truly a Family Friendly Resort: paddle boat on our small lake, fish from the banks of the San Juan river, or swim in our outdoor pool, play arcade games, play a game of billiards. Kids enjoy our small playground while you can relax! Our Camp-Store has groceries, snacks, fishing supplies, firewood, ice and ample RV supplies - so no worries if you left the marshmallows behind. Near horse rides, Indian ruins, rafting and championship quality 27 hole golf course. No discounts on riverside RV sites. Our Camper Cabins are made of logs and are not fabic sided yurts. Ron & Julia welcome you. On US Highway 160, milepost marker 146, 1-1/3 miles east of highway 84.
